The combination of Freddie Gibbs and Madlib makes no sense, which is why it makes the most sense. Gibbs comes from the burned-out and forgotten city of Gary, Indiana, and he makes snarling, unpretentious, head-down gangsta rap music. Hardheaded Indiana rapper Freddie Gibbs and head-blown California producer Madlib teamed up five years ago to make the great collaborative album Piñata. And later this month, after years of teasing, the same duo is reuniting for a full-length follow-up called Bandana.

The last time Freddie Gibbs and Madlib teamed up, they made magic in the form of the great collaborative album Piñata. Now, five years later, the hard-headed Indiana rapper and the hazy California producer are finally giving us a follow-up. Bandana, which they first started teasing way back in 2016, is on its way.
